vituperator


Meanings
  • noun

    A person who uses abusive or contemptuous language towards others.

    - "He is a vituperator, always finding fault with others."
    - "The vituperator's harsh words only made the situation worse."

Etymology
origin and the way in which meanings have changed throughout history.

From the Latin word 'vituperatus', meaning 'blamed' or 'reproached'.
